FAQs:
- When is the best time to plant ranunculus bulbs? For the best results, plant ranunculus bulbs in the fall in warmer climates or early spring in cooler regions.
- How deep should I plant ranunculus bulbs? These bulbs should be planted 1-2 inches deep and spaced 6-8 inches apart for proper growth.
- Can ranunculus bulbs be planted in containers? Yes, ranunculus bulbs thrive in containers as long as they have access to well-draining soil and enough sunlight.
- Are ranunculus flowers suitable for cut flower arrangements? Absolutely! Ranunculus flowers are known for their long-lasting blooms and make excellent additions to cut flower arrangements.
- Do ranunculus flowers come back every year? Yes, ranunculus are perennials in USDA zones 8-10. In colder climates, you can dig up the corms after the growing season and store them for next year’s planting.
